The National Shipbuilding Strategy (NSS) is a long-term, multibillion-dollar program to renew the Royal Canadian Navy (RCN) and Canadian Coast Guard fleets. Announced in 2010, the strategy is meant to provide economic benefits to Canadians while revitalizing Canada’s marine industry.
